About the Role

The 'IBM Ecosystem' includes thousands of partners who 'Build' on, 'Sell' or 'Service' IBM technologies and platforms. As a Partner Technical Specialist, your purpose is to influence your partners' technical strategies, working to incorporate and embed IBM's technology portfolio into Partner's reference architectures, practices, and solutions versus competition. You will increase your partners' technical capabilities by enabling their sales and technical sellers to demonstrably showcase IBM Technology at scale with clients. The role involves a collaborative, experiential sales environment with ongoing development opportunities, surrounded by bright minds and co-creators committed to helping partners lead with IBM offerings.

Key Responsibilities

  • Facilitate pre-sales, experiential technical activities such as technology demonstrations and co-creation working sessions that lead to proofs of concept (PoC) and/or minimal viable products (MVPs).
  • Lead the delivery of joint-learning activities to build technical skills and expertise of partners, enabling co-selling opportunities.
  • Continuously expand essential business, industry, technology, architecture, and competitive knowledge in Kubernetes, Red Hat, Docker, Cloud Foundry, Cloud Native Security, and Infrastructure.
  • Encourage a culture of growth-mindedness, co-creation, and technical eminence to deliver value that leverages industry, brand, and portfolio expertise to drive innovations that accelerate partners' success.
  • Build trust, understand the value of partners' offerings, and co-create solutions demonstrating the value of the relationship.
  • Motivate partners to include IBM solutions at the heart of their client proposals.
